“Hawaii Five-0” fans, set your DVRs for Sept. 24 because that’s when CBS will premiere its third season of the popular crime drama.
The series will air in its regular Monday time slot — 9 p.m. in Hawaii.
Filming began Monday in Manoa with a traditional Hawaiian blessing, a new cast member — Christine Lahti as Doris McGarrett — and a smiling, healthy-looking Alex O’Loughlin. O’Loughlin took a short break near the end of season two to deal with a prescription pain medication problem but returned for the final two episodes.
There is still no word yet on whether CBS will hold a Sunset on the Beach red carpet premiere for Hawaii fans. Both of the show’s previous network premieres were preceded by advance screenings on the beach at Waikiki. The events were attended by thousands of fans, including many who traveled from the mainland.
